Core Responsibilities

Threat Prevention and Detection

  • Monitor system activity across firewalls, IDS/IPS, and endpoint detection tools.
  • Develop and manage alerting rules to identify and respond to malicious behavior.
  • Perform risk analysis and recommend mitigations for vulnerabilities across platforms.

Incident Response and Recovery

  • Lead post-incident reviews and root cause analysis.
  • Coordinate containment and remediation for security breaches.
  • Maintain a structured playbook for responding to intrusions.

Compliance and Audit Management

  • Ensure adherence to frameworks like NIST, CIS Benchmarks, and ISO 27001.
  • Manage audit trails for SOC 2, HIPAA, or PCI DSS compliance.
  • Conduct system hardening and policy reviews.

Policy Development and Implementation

  • Define access controls and enforce least-privilege models.
  • Establish guidelines for secure remote work, password hygiene, and device security.
  • Implement automated patching pipelines and encryption standards.

Tools and Technology Stack

Security Infrastructure

  • Firewalls (e.g., Palo Alto, Fortinet)
  • SIEM platforms (Splunk, Elastic Security, Azure Sentinel)
  • Endpoint Protection (CrowdStrike, SentinelOne)

Automation & Scripting

  • Use of scripting languages (Python, PowerShell, Bash) for policy automation and log analysis.
  • Integration with cloud-native security tools like AWS GuardDuty and Azure Security Center.

Cloud & Remote Work Security

  • Strong command over cloud configurations (IAM, VPCs, security groups).
  • Zero Trust architecture principles.
  • Secure VPN solutions and remote access protocols.
